About

The Kipling Bus Terminal (Metrolinx-owned) is part of the Kipling Transit Hub project that brings together TTC, MiWay and GO Transit in one convenient location.

The Kipling Bus Terminal (MiWay and GO Buses) is located next to the TTC Kipling Subway and Bus Station in Toronto.

There is a commuter parking lot northeast of the bus terminal with Passenger Pick Up and Drop Off (Kiss & Ride) and taxi areas. There is also covered bike parking, open bike parking and bike lockers.

Other transit connections

Connection to Islington Subway Station

MiWay Route 26 – Burnhamthorpe provides service between the Kipling Bus Terminal and Islington Subway Station. Route 26 service is available at on-street stops outside of Islington Subway Station. Find more information about TTC Islington Station.
